Imperial Guard mounted chasseur saber
France, 1803-1811
Steel, brass, leather, copper
Long. total: 99; Long. blade: 88.3 cm
Brass frame.
Cap with rivet button and long tail.
Handle covered in calfskin leather filigreed with twisted copper wire.
Branch arched at a right angle.
Oval-shaped earlobe.
Straight quillon with a rounded end.
Curved blade marked "Mature Nale Du Klingenthal - Coulaux frères Entreprs".
Leather scabbard covered with brass, with a slit between the two splints of the chape and chape; two suspension rings, iron dart.
Control punches.
